The hope of the gospel - the definite future glory held out to all who believe into Christ as the reconciling sacrifice - is a glorious thing, and Paul encourages the Colossians to run so as to obtain it.
The apostle calls the saints and faithful brothers to continue in the faith, taking up permanent residence in the objective truths of the apostolic gospel. This involves being grounded and steadfast (having a sure foundation and a firm structure) and not being moved away from their gospel hope (not constantly shifting under the pressures and stresses exerted).
Must the true Christian persevere in this way? Yes, for without continuing in the faith a man is lost forever. Will the true Christian continue in the faith? Yes, for he is kept by the power of God through faith for salvation. Perseverance and preservation are not an either/or but a both/and proposition, and so Paul exhorts us not only to lay hold on Christ, but to keep hold on Christ.
